The
Restaurant Magic Reader collects the many articles and essays
that Jim Sisti has written over the last 20 years on the subject
of restaurant magic. Between these covers. youll find thoughts
and ideas on such important topics as choosing material, selecting
a performing character, getting and keeping a restaurant magic
engagement, working with the management and staff, handling problem
spectators, promotion and cross-promotion, proper dress, tipping,
and so much more.
While
you will agree with some of the opinions expressed while surely
disagreeing with others, it is all irrefutably written in the
singular voice, one informed by years of experience, of someone
who cares deeply about magic and its perception. The Restaurant
Magic Reader contains rich food for thought, worthy of consideration
by not only restaurant magicians, but every walk-around performer.
